Youth EmpowerMe Foundation is committed to empowering youth and families by providing mentorship, conferences, seminars, resources and events focused on social and life skills.
Stella's Girls believes in the power of mentorship to shape and guide the paths of today's youth into tomorrow's leaders. They offer seven different mentoring programs for girls and boys.
The Charles County Advocacy Council for Children, Youth, and Families (CCACCYF) is responsible for developing a comprehensive array of human services for all children, youth, and families in Charles County.
The Charles County Housing Authority administers a variety of housing programs directed at assisting low- and moderate-income families.
The Charles County Children's Aid Society provides Easter and Thanksgiving baskets, Christmas Toys and School Supplies. In addition, the Emergency Assistance Program provides families with clothing/shoes, bedding and linens, baby items, grocery items, personal hygiene items, baked goods and household items.
Lifestyles, Inc. is a nonprofit organization and compassionate care center founded in 1998. Provides food, shelter, clothing, financial assistance, transportation and more.
Charlene's Circle of Support is a non-profit organization that is committed to transforming the lives of vulnerable youth impacted by parents with mental illness, substance abuse and incarceration. Provides a range of services to support the mental well-being of these students, including care packages, group mentorship, and educational resources.
